I work at a ups store for context. Amazon returns don’t generate a tracking number especially the ones that have a print out label that says blue, green, or red. Also it takes time for Amazon to process the returns but it very well could be that the workers haven’t scanned out/ checked the DIY return bin.

The school just recently changed the entirety of the housing program. If you are an incoming freshman, you will live in one of the three freshman dorms (brooks, bonchek, or ware) almost all of the rooms are doubles (one room, two beds). After your first year you can choose to live in another house/ annex and opt for singles or suites. If you are an upperclassman, you can pretty much live anywhere but most live in college row, an apartment complex right off the campus that you can lease year round. The price of housing is different but where and what house you are staying in (excluding freshman year housing).
